Dockerfile是什么?
时间: 2024-06-15 09:09:33 浏览: 104
Dockerfile是用于构建Docker镜像的文本文件。它包含了一系列的指令和配置,用于定义镜像的构建过程。通过编写Dockerfile,我们可以自动化地构建、配置和部署Docker容器。
Dockerfile中的指令可以用来指定基础镜像、安装软件包、复制文件、设置环境变量、运行命令等。每个指令都会创建一个新的镜像层,并在其上进行操作,最终形成一个完整的镜像。
使用Dockerfile可以实现镜像的版本控制和重复部署,方便团队协作和持续集成。通过简单地修改Dockerfile,我们可以更新镜像的配置和依赖,然后重新构建镜像,而无需重新配置和部署整个容器。
相关问题
Dockerfile 是什么?
Dockerfile是一个文本文件,其中包含构建Docker镜像所需的所有命令。使用Dockerfile,您可以轻松地定义自己的Docker镜像,并将其用于部署应用程序。 Dockerfile包含一系列指令,这些指令告诉Docker如何构建镜像。例如,您可以指定要使用哪个基础映像,复制应用程序代码和依赖项,以及运行安装和配置脚本。 使用Dockerfile可以确保Docker镜像的可重复性,因为您可以轻松地将其在不同的环境中构建和部署,而不必担心环境之间的差异。
dockerfile是什么?
Dockerfile是一个文本文件,其中包含一系列指令,用于构建Docker镜像。它描述了如何构建Docker镜像,包括从哪个基础镜像开始、如何安装软件包、如何配置环境变量等等。通过Dockerfile,可以自动化构建Docker镜像,提高开发和部署的效率。
阅读全文